Output 63f4a1a7c02eb7ce141dee15d5cb19a2ae32789550bceab753af5d18dba0a38a:3

value
58142838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2786df4e1190f2ca914bec5756ef0d6419aa89ac OP_EQUAL
address
35J1r7fm6S7ReqF81JjFmmcjJYkyrinBt4
transaction
63f4a1a7c02eb7ce141dee15d5cb19a2ae32789550bceab753af5d18dba0a38a
confirmations
345688
spent
true